A credit rating agency (it does not matter which) downgraded the US from something to something else. US President Trump’s current policies are unlikely to place the US on a sustainable debt path. Influential donor Musk’s DOGE efforts are unlikely to reduce the deficit. Market reactions should be muted—there is little new information. Administration officials attempted to frame the decision in a political context, but some comments also suggested a limited understanding of the ratings process.
